Transaction 8fef68e01467bee631db77065f77b72cd87bf3ca10680428fc0cf53183a3b743
1 Input
1 Output
-
8fef68e01467bee631db77065f77b72cd87bf3ca10680428fc0cf53183a3b743:0
- value
- 17142815
- script pubkey
- OP_0 OP_PUSHBYTES_32 27e96b0418d9559097fae7a9946dbe2ac10f8bed3951646f7fa310e6719fa813
- address
- bc1qyl5kkpqcm92ep9l6u75egmd79tqslzld89gkgmml5vgwvuvl4qfs45rx20